Message type: E = Error
Message class: E7 - IS-U master data
Message number: 451
Message text: No installations are allocated to property &1 from key date &2

- No installations are allocated to property &1 from key date &2 ?The SAP error message E7451 "No installations are allocated to property &1 from key date &2" typically occurs in the context of real estate management or property management modules within SAP. This error indicates that the system could not find any installations (such as utility meters or other equipment) associated with a specific property for the given key date.
Cause:
- No Installations Assigned: The property specified does not have any installations assigned to it in the system.
- Key Date Issue: The key date provided may not correspond to a period when installations were assigned to the property.
-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ies or missing data in the configuration or master data related to the property or installations.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view the installations for the specified property.
Solution:
- Check Installations: Verify if there are any installations assigned to the property in question.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ction (e.g., using transaction code
IE03
for viewing installations) and checking the property details.- Review Key Date: Ensure that the key date you are using is correct and falls within the period when installations were assigned to the property. You may need to adjust the key date accordingly.
- Data Maintenance: If there are no installations assigned, you may need to create or assign installations to the property. This can typically be done through the relevant configuration or master data maintenance transactions.
- Check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the installations for the property. If not, contact your SAP security administrator to grant the required permissions.
- Consult Documentation: Review SAP documentation or help resources for additional context on managing installations and properties.
